When will you incur costs with an Elastic IP address (EIP)?
A.
When an EIP is allocated.
B.
When it is allocated and associated with a running instance.
C.
When it is allocated and associated with a stopped instance.
D.
Costs are incurred regardless of whether the EIP is associated with a running instance.
Explanation:
You can have one Elastic IP (EIP) address associated with a running instance at no charge. If you associate
additional EIPs with that instance, you will be charged for each additional EIP associated with that instance per
hour on a pro rata basis.
